Foros del Web » Programación para mayores de 30 ;) » Java »

Jstl 1.2 fmt

Estas en el tema de Jstl 1.2 fmt en el foro de Java en Foros del Web. Tengo una pagina JSP en la que necesito mostrar un mensaje. El mensaje que se encuentra en una archivos .properties donde tengo cargado los los ...
  #1 (permalink)  
Antiguo 06/12/2010, 14:41
 
Fecha de Ingreso: agosto-2009
Mensajes: 7
Antigüedad: 13 años
Puntos: 0
Pregunta Jstl 1.2 fmt

Tengo una pagina JSP en la que necesito mostrar un mensaje. El mensaje que se encuentra en una archivos .properties donde tengo cargado los los recursos. Ahora bien, tengo lo siguiente:

<c:set var="message" value="${PROFILE_MESSAGES.config}"/>
<c:if test="${helpkey != null && helpbundle != null}">
<fmt:setBundle basename="${message}"/>
<fmt:message key="${helpkey}"/>
</c:if>

La variable "message" que se crea es la ruta de la dirección del archivo de recursos del cual voy a tomar el mensaje. Las varialbles helpkey y helpbundle fueron seteadas en el request con anterioridad.

El problema esta en que, cuando le indico al tag fmt:message el key a través del EL ${} no me resuelve ni el message ni el helpkey, pero si ponlos los vales como literales string si me trae el mensaje.

Quisiera saber porque sucede esto y cual seria una solución factible del hecho.

GRACIAS.

Etiquetas: fmt, jsp, jstl
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 21:25.